Lower Cost, Higher Flexibility
Another major factor is price. Canadians tell surveys and social groups that they feel cable bills are too high. Long contracts lock them in for a year or more. With IPTV, you often pay month‑to‑month. You can upgrade, downgrade, or cancel anytime. That level of flexibility appeals to students, families, and anyone wanting to control monthly expenses.

Better Technology, Better Experience
Faster broadband and better home Wi‑Fi have helped IPTV services shine. Buffering issues that once plagued internet streaming are now rare. Apps for smart TVs, phones, tablets, and streaming sticks make setup quick and intuitive. Many services also include cloud DVR features, so Canadians can pause, rewind, or record live shows without renting extra equipment.
Beyond convenience, the interactive features matter. Users can search by genre, language, or favorites. Subtitles and multiple audio tracks make it easier for diverse households to enjoy content together. These technological gains continue to pull viewers away from traditional cable boxes.
